加入收藏 | 设为首页 | 会员中心 | 我要投稿 湖南网 (https://www.hunanwang.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 移动互联 > 正文

少有人知的python数据科学库

发布时间:2019-03-19 16:10:39 所属栏目:移动互联 来源:大邓
导读:Python是门很神奇的说话,历经时刻和实践检讨,受到开拓者和数据科学家同等好评,今朝已经是全天下成长最好的编程说话之一。简朴易用,完备而复杂的第三方库生态圈,使得Python成为编程小白和高级工程师的首

这个库的名字就有点怪,但ta拥有强盛的字符串匹配成果。可以轻松实现字符串较量比率(comparison ratios),分词比率(token ratios)等操纵。它还可以利便地匹配生涯在差异数据库中的记录。

安装

  1. pip install fuzzywuzzy 

用例

  1. from fuzzywuzzy import fuzz 
  2. from fuzzywuzzy import process 
  3.  
  4. # Simple Ratio 
  5. print(fuzz.ratio("this is a test", "this is a test!")) 
  6. # Partial Ratio 
  7. print(fuzz.partial_ratio("this is a test", "this is a test!")) 

Run and output!

  1. 97 
  2. 100 

更多风趣的例子可见 fuzzywuzzy库github账号 https://github.com/seatgeek/fuzzywuzzy

6.PyFlux/PyFTS.

在呆板进修规模中常常碰着时刻序列说明这种题目。PyFlux是专门为办理时刻序列题目而开拓的python库。这个库提供了许多当代时刻序列算法,单不只仅限于ARIMA、GARCH和VAR这三种模子。简而言之,PyFlux为我们说明时刻序列数据提供了也许,你值得拥有。

安装

  1. pip install pyflux 

PyFlux用例可查察该库的文档 https://pyflux.readthedocs.io/en/latest/index.html

相同的时刻序列库尚有PyFTS, 教程链接

https://towardsdatascience.com/a-short-tutorial-on-fuzzy-time-series-dcc6d4eb1b15 

文档链接

https://pyfts.github.io/pyFTS/.

7.Ipyvolume

数据科学中一个重要的部门就是说明功效的展收?交换,而精采的视觉通报是很有上风的。IPyvolume是3D可视化库,可以以最小的初始化配置就能在jupyter notebook中行使。做一个适当的类比:matplotlib的imshow是2d数组,而IPyvolume的volshow是3d数组。

安装

  1. pip install ipyvolume 
  2. #可能 
  3. conda install -c conda-forge ipyvolume 

用例

8. Dash

Dash是用来为开拓web应用的跨越产率器材库,该库基于Flask、Plotly.js和React.js,不必要懂javascript只用python就能让我们建造出美美的的UI元素,如下来列表、滑动条和图表。这些应用可以在赏识器中渲染,详细文档可查察 https://dash.plot.ly/

安装

  1. pip install dash==0.29.0   
  2. pip install dash-html-components==0.13.2  #Dash库的HTML组件 
  3. pip install dash-core-components==0.36.0  #Dash库焦点组件 
  4. pip install dash-table==3.1.3  #交互数据库表单(新) 

用例

下面是一个下拉式菜单,可以选择股票代码的pandas Dataframe数据范例作为输入,渲染成动态交互的折线图

9. Gym

Gym是一个可以开拓强化进修算法的器材包。 它兼容数值计较库,如TensorFlow或Theano。我们可以据此计划出强化进修算法,这些情形(测试题目)有果真的接口,应承我们写出通用的算法。

安装

  1. pip install gym 

用例

(编辑:湖南网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

热点阅读